This report analyzed 4 schools in Louisiana to see which ones offered the best value programs for writing students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

This ranking is not just a list of inexpensive schools. We also consider each school's quality, since we believe a low-quality school may not be a 'bargain' at any price.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.

For nationwide and regional rankings, we use out-of-state tuition and fees in our calculations.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.

Our 2023 rankings named Louisiana State University and Agricultural & Mechanical College the best value school in Louisiana for writing studies students. Louisiana State University is a very large public school located in the medium-sized city of Baton Rouge.

In-state tuition fees for undergraduate students at Louisiana State University are $11,958 per year.

In addition to its best value ranking, and one of the reasons why the school is on the list, Louisiana State University is ranked #2 for overall quality for writing in Louisiana.

University of New Orleans

New Orleans, LA
$9,072 Average Tuition & Fees

Out of the 4 schools in Louisiana that were part of this year’s ranking, University of New Orleans landed the # 2 spot on the list. UNO is a moderately-sized public school located in the city of New Orleans.

The average tuition and fees for an in-state undergraduate at UNO are $9,072 a year.

Loyola University New Orleans

New Orleans, LA
$43,498 Average Tuition & Fees

Out of the 4 schools in Louisiana that were part of this year’s ranking, Loyola University New Orleans landed the # 4 spot on the list. Located in the large city of New Orleans, Loyola New Orleans is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.

The average tuition and fees for an in-state undergraduate at Loyola New Orleans are $43,498 a year. The average amount in student loans that writing majors at Loyola New Orleans take out is $27,000.
